Inter Russia TV Channel to open branch in PanamaWednesday, February 4, 2009 From its branch in Panama, the international TV station, Inter Russia TV Channel, will attend to the Central American market. Valerin Gaichuck, president of the company said to Prensa.com: "...the TV program will be broadcast from Panama to North and South America, and hope to also become a business guide, providing information on trends, products and services such as banking and tourism." Russian Investment Reaches PanamaTuesday, March 24, 2009 Sustained growth of the economies of both countries is the starting point of a growing interest from entrepreneurs and investors. In addition, several other factors foster Panama’s chances of attracting Russian investors, including the presence of more than 3 thousand Panamanians who studied in Russia and speak the language. |
